VERA: Pearlmatte Face Powder
Release Date: February 9, 2012* / March 2012 (International) *It’s currently available online right now at MACCosmetics.com. To locate, search for the products individually by name.
| Sunday Afternoon | Bright pink, Bright fuscia, Soft pale pink with white pearl | Pearl & Matte | $28 US, $33.50 CAD | Limited Edition| 12 grams
I won’t beat around the bush. Sunday Afternoon fails on all fronts. It’s ashy. No “bright” pink anything happening over here. I swatched each colour 3 times, and it still looks completely faded. When I mixed them together, it gave the best colour pay-off, but of course, it was light pink, ashy, and reflective at the same time. I can’t co-sign on this one at all.
| Flower Fantasy | Pale coral with slight gold pearl, Slightly blue pale pink, Soft pale salmon | Pearl & Matte | $28 US, $33.50 CAD | Limited Edition| 12 grams
I didn’t think it could get worse than Sunday Afternoon… well, hello Flower Fantasy! I should have known better when the powder is described as “pale” three times. This thing looks SOOO ashy on my skin! The colour pay-off is terrible as well. I really dug my fingers to get a good swatch, and it’s still barely noticeable.
LOVES:
- Cute product design
LOATHES:
- SUPER ashy-looking
- 4 out of the 6 shades are described as “Pale,” which of course will make this completely unflattering on pigmented skin
- Poor colour pay-off
FINAL WORD:
Hated it! If you are NC or NW45 & up, these powders are absolutely, unequivocally, indisputably a BrownGirlFailure
